RAID Con gurations
The following types of RAID con gurations are supported:
RAID 0 (Data Striping): this writes data in parallel, interleaved ("striped") sections
of two hard drives. Data transfer rate is doubled over using a single disk.
RAID 1 (Data Mirroring): an identical data image from one drive is copied to anoth-
er drive. The second drive must be the same size or larger than the rst drive.
RAID 10 (Striping & Mirroring): RAID 0 and 1 schemes are combined (without
parity information) to get the bene ts of both.
RAID 5: both data and parity information are striped and mirrored across three
or more hard drives.
Intel Matrix Storage
The Intel Matrix Storage, supported by the ICH9R, allows the user to create RAID
0 and RAID1 set by using only two identical hard disk drives. The Intel Matrix
Storage Technology creates two partitions on each hard disk drive and generate
a virtual RAID0 and RAID1 sets. It also allows you the change the HDD partition
size without any data.
Con guring BIOS settings for SATA RAID Functions (Native Mode)
1. Press the <Del> key during system bootup to enter the BIOS Setup Utility.
Note: If it is the rst time powering on the system, we recommend you load the
Optimized Default Settings. If you have already done so, please skip to Step 3.
2. Use the arrow keys to select the "Exit" Settings. Once in the "Exit" settings,
Scroll down to select "Load Optimized Default Settings" and press the <Enter>
key. Select "OK" to con rm the selection. Press the <Enter> key to load the default
settings for the BIOS.
3. Use the arrow keys to select the "Main" section in BIOS.
4. Scroll down to "SATA Control Mode" and press the <Enter> key to select
"Enhanced"
5. Scroll down to "SATA RAID Enabled" and press <Enter>. Then, select "En-
abled." 6. Scroll down to "Exit". Select "Exit Saving Changes" from the "Exit" menu.
Press the <Enter> key to save the changes and exit the BIOS.
7. Once you've exited the BIOS Utility, the system will re-boot.
8. During the system boot-up, press the <Ctrl> and <I> keys simultaneously to
run the Intel RAID Con guration Utility when prompted by the following message:
Press <Ctrl> <I> for Intel RAID Con guration Utility.
